Ingredients
4 chicken thighs (bone-in, skin-on)
1/4 cup soy sauce
1/4 cup honey
2 cloves garlic (minced)
1 tablespoon fresh ginger (grated)
1 tablespoon rice vinegar
1 teaspoon sesame oil
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
2 green onions (sliced, for garnish)
Instructions
1. In a b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, honey, minced garlic, grated ginger, rice vinegar, sesame oil, and black pepper.
2. Place the chicken thighs in a resealable bag or shallow dish and pour the marinade over them. Seal or cover and marinate in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es (or up to overnight).
3.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
4. Remove chicken from the marinade and place it on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Reserve the marinade.
5. Bake chicken thighs in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es or until they reach an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C), basting with the reserved marinade halfway through.
6. Once done, let rest for a few minutes before serving.
7. Garnish with sliced green onions before serving.
Notes
This dish pairs well with steamed rice or vegetables. For extra flavor, consider adding chili flakes to the marinade for some heat.
